using System;
using System.Collections.Generic;
using ICSharpCode.NRefactory;
namespace ILSpy.Debugger.Bookmarks
{
/// <summary>
/// Static class that maintains the list of bookmarks and breakpoints.
/// </summary>
public static class BookmarkManager
{
static List<BookmarkBase> bookmarks = new List<BookmarkBase>();
public static List<BookmarkBase> Bookmarks {
get {
return bookmarks;
}
}
public static List<BookmarkBase> GetBookmarks(string typeName)
{
if (typeName == null)
throw new ArgumentNullException("typeName");
List<BookmarkBase> marks = new List<BookmarkBase>();
foreach (BookmarkBase mark in bookmarks) {
if (typeName == mark.TypeName) {
marks.Add(mark);
}
}
return marks;
}
public static void AddMark(BookmarkBase bookmark)
{
if (bookmark == null) return;
if (bookmarks.Contains(bookmark)) return;
if (bookmarks.Exists(b => IsEqualBookmark(b, bookmark))) return;
bookmarks.Add(bookmark);
OnAdded(new BookmarkEventArgs(bookmark));
}
static bool IsEqualBookmark(BookmarkBase a, BookmarkBase b)
{
if (a == b)
return true;
if (a == null || b == null)
return false;
if (a.GetType() != b.GetType())
return false;
if (a.TypeName != b.TypeName)
return false;
return a.LineNumber == b.LineNumber;
}
public static void RemoveMark(BookmarkBase bookmark)
{
bookmarks.Remove(bookmark);
OnRemoved(new BookmarkEventArgs(bookmark));
}
public static void Clear()
{
while (bookmarks.Count > 0) {
var b = bookmarks[bookmarks.Count - 1];
bookmarks.RemoveAt(bookmarks.Count - 1);
OnRemoved(new BookmarkEventArgs(b));
}
}
internal static void Initialize()
{
}
static void OnRemoved(BookmarkEventArgs e)
{
if (Removed != null) {
Removed(null, e);
}
}
static void OnAdded(BookmarkEventArgs e)
{
if (Added != null) {
Added(null, e);
}
}
public static void ToggleBookmark(string typeName, int line,
Predicate<BookmarkBase> canToggle,
Func<Location, BookmarkBase> bookmarkFactory)
{
foreach (BookmarkBase bookmark in GetBookmarks(typeName)) {
if (canToggle(bookmark) && bookmark.LineNumber == line) {
BookmarkManager.RemoveMark(bookmark);
return;
}
}
// no bookmark at that line: create a new bookmark
BookmarkManager.AddMark(bookmarkFactory(new Location(0, line)));
}
public static event BookmarkEventHandler Removed;
public static event BookmarkEventHandler Added;
}
}
